In August 2019, there were 54 homes sold, with a median sale price of $171,250 - a 14.2% increase over the $149,900 median sale price for the same period of the previous year. There were 63 homes sold in Fairfield in August 2018.
The following table compares Fairfield to other Butler County cities with similar median sales prices in August 2019:
City | Aug. 2019 Home Sales | Aug. 2018 Home Sales | % change (Total Home Sales) | Aug. 2019 Median Sales Price | Aug. 2018 Median Sales Price | % change (Median Sales Price) |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Hanover Township | 11 | 13 | -15.4% | $221,450 | $160,000 | 38.4% |
Fairfield Township | 35 | 47 | -25.5% | $195,000 | $188,000 | 3.7% |
Monroe | 12 | 17 | -29.4% | $194,000 | $185,000 | 4.9% |
Trenton | 5 | 15 | -66.7% | $188,000 | $151,900 | 23.8% |
Ross | 11 | 5 | 120% | $179,900 | $245,000 | -26.6% |
Fairfield | 54 | 63 | -14.3% | $171,250 | $149,900 | 14.2% |
Morgan | 5 | 8 | -37.5% | $170,000 | $273,775 | -37.9% |
Madison Township | 9 | 5 | 80% | $167,000 | $170,000 | -1.8% |
Reily | 2 | 2 | 0% | $157,000 | $117,500 | 33.6% |
Hamilton | 79 | 102 | -22.5% | $105,000 | $113,250 | -7.3% |
Middletown | 69 | 71 | -2.8% | $97,000 | $90,000 | 7.8% |
